8 Moody Bedroom Vanity Setups with Dark and Sophisticated Style

A well-designed vanity can completely change the feel of a bedroom. I’ve always loved spaces that feel calm, elegant, and a little dramatic, which is why moody vanity setups have become one of my favorite design choices. 

The combination of deep colors, rich textures, and soft lighting creates a sophisticated corner that feels both practical and beautiful. If you’re looking for inspiration, these eight vanity ideas can help you create a stylish space you’ll enjoy using every day.

1. Matte Black Vanity with Warm Lighting

One of the easiest ways to create a moody look is with a matte black vanity table. Black furniture instantly adds depth and elegance without feeling overly complicated.

Pair the vanity with warm wall sconces or a small table lamp to soften the dark finish. The warm glow prevents the space from looking too harsh and creates a cozy atmosphere.

I once replaced a bright white vanity with a black one, and the difference was incredible. The room immediately felt more polished and intentional.

Key Elements:

  • Matte black vanity table
  • Warm-toned lighting
  • Gold or brass hardware
  • Simple decorative accessories

2. Dark Wood Vanity with Vintage Charm

Dark wood furniture brings warmth while still maintaining a sophisticated mood. Walnut, mahogany, and espresso finishes work particularly well.

A vintage-inspired mirror above the vanity adds character and helps create a timeless appearance. Small details like antique trays, glass perfume bottles, and velvet accessories complete the look.

This setup works especially well in traditional or transitional bedrooms where modern furniture may feel out of place.

3. Moody Vanity Corner with Deep Green Walls

Deep green is one of the most beautiful colors for creating a dramatic bedroom atmosphere. Shades like forest green, olive, or dark emerald provide a rich backdrop for a vanity area.

A black or dark wood vanity placed against green walls creates an elegant contrast without overwhelming the room.

Add:

  • Brass-framed mirrors
  • Cream-colored candles
  • Natural greenery
  • Textured fabrics

The result feels luxurious while remaining inviting and comfortable.

4. Glamorous Black and Gold Setup

For anyone who loves a touch of luxury, a black and gold vanity combination never disappoints.

A black vanity paired with gold drawer pulls, gold mirror frames, and metallic accents creates a refined appearance. The contrast between dark and warm metallic finishes makes the entire setup stand out.

The key is balance. Too much gold can feel overwhelming, so use it strategically through small decorative details and hardware.

A velvet vanity stool in charcoal or black adds another layer of sophistication.

5. Moody Minimalist Vanity Design

Dark spaces do not have to be filled with accessories. Some of the most sophisticated vanity setups are surprisingly simple.

Choose a sleek black vanity with clean lines and keep decor minimal. A single mirror, one lamp, and a few carefully selected beauty products are often enough.

This style works particularly well in smaller bedrooms because it prevents visual clutter while still creating a dramatic effect.

When I help friends redesign their bedrooms, minimalist vanity areas often become their favorite feature because they feel calm and organized.

6. Vanity Setup with Statement Mirror

Sometimes the mirror becomes the focal point of the entire vanity area.

Large arched mirrors, oversized round mirrors, or ornate vintage mirrors can instantly elevate a dark bedroom corner. Pair the mirror with a simple vanity table so the design remains balanced.

For a moody look, consider:

  • Black-framed mirrors
  • Antique brass finishes
  • Smoked glass details
  • Soft ambient lighting

The combination creates a high-end appearance without requiring a major room makeover.

7. Velvet and Dark Tones Combination

Texture plays a huge role in moody interior design. One of the most effective ways to add depth is by incorporating velvet elements.

A dark vanity paired with a velvet stool in charcoal, deep navy, plum, or forest green feels rich and inviting. Velvet reflects light differently than other fabrics, which adds visual interest to darker spaces.

Layering different materials can make the vanity area feel professionally designed.

Consider mixing:

  • Velvet seating
  • Dark wood surfaces
  • Metallic accents
  • Glass decor pieces

These materials complement one another beautifully while maintaining a sophisticated aesthetic.

8. Candlelit-Inspired Vanity Styling

One of my favorite approaches to moody decor is creating a soft candlelit atmosphere. Even if real candles are not practical, LED candles can produce a similar effect.

Place candles around the vanity mirror and combine them with warm accent lighting. This creates a relaxing environment that’s perfect for getting ready in the morning or winding down in the evening.

To complete the look, add a few carefully chosen decorative pieces such as:

  • Dark ceramic vases
  • Framed artwork
  • Perfume trays
  • Small books

The goal is to make the vanity feel like a curated personal retreat rather than simply a functional piece of furniture.

Final Thoughts

A moody bedroom vanity setup is about more than dark furniture. It’s the combination of color, texture, lighting, and thoughtful styling that creates a sophisticated atmosphere. 

Whether you prefer vintage charm, modern minimalism, or glamorous black and gold details, there are countless ways to design a vanity space that feels elegant and personal. 

Start with one element you love, build around it gradually, and you’ll create a bedroom corner that feels both beautiful and timeless.
